About Us

 

Arveda's name is a combination of the Latin (arbor vitae) and the Spanish (vida) interpretations of 'Tree of Life'.

The first two Arveda facilities are under construction in Buda and Austin, Texas. Although the Arveda facilities are brand new, the management staff have a combined total of over 30 years of experience providing personal care to senior citizens, with many of those years solely focusing on Alzheimer's care.

The Arveda Alzheimer's facilities were designed with some of the newest technology available in the marketplace to meet the specific needs of people diagnosed with Alzheimer's or a related dementia, such as vascular dementia, Lewy Body dementia, Pick's disease, or Parkinson's-related dementia. We truly feel that the Arveda facilities will be an industry leader in Alzheimer's care.

The Arveda general Assisted Living Residences have been designed to help the seniors residing there to move easily around the facility and to locate the familiar gathering spots of the home, such as the living rooms, the kitchen and dining areas, and the outdoor gardening areas.

The Arveda philosophy of care is to treat each resident as an individual, to treat him or her with dignity, love, and respect. We have designed a service plan that is responsive to each resident's needs, taking into account their likes, dislikes, and preferences about the care they receive. 

The families of the residents are welcomed and strongly encouraged to take an active role in the development of the service plan. We fully understand that the families know their loved ones best.

Furthermore, we understand that if a resident resides in our Specialized Alzheimer's communities, that does not mean they should not be given every opportunity to have a voice about their own care. Nor does it mean that the resident will necessarily need everything done for them. Our staff will coach, guide, and use demonstration with the residents to help them remain as active and independent as possible for as long as possible. Our goal is not to over- or under-care for the residents; rather, we hope to find the blend of services that best meets their needs.
